Da recipe:1 egg, 100 gr sugar ( ½cup ), 65 gr melted butter ( ⅓cup ), pinch of salt, 165 gr plain flour ( 2x ⅓cup ), half tsp. baking powder, 100 gr white chocolate, 20 gr grated coconut, 1 tbsp. vanilla extract

Da Steps:
  1. Whisk the egg, stir in the melted butter, vanilla extract and the salt. 
  2. Strain all the dry ingredients (flour, baking powder) and combine these with the egg mixture.
  3. Cover the bowl and put it in the fridge for 30 minutes.
  4. Pre-heat oven 200°C (392°F). 
  5. Scoop the dough mixture into a piping bag and pipe fun shapes on a prepared baking tin with parchment paper. 
  6. Bake 10 minutes.
  7. Let the cookies cool off on a grid.
  8. Melt the white chocolate in the bowl, under a pan of hot water. Careful: don't let the bowl touches the water. 
  9. Use a knife and spread the melted white chocolate on top of the cookies and sprinkle some coconut on top. Let the white chocolate set and you're done!
